28.09.2016
Students of Darmstadt University Visit Parliament

On September 28, a group of students from Technical University of Darmstadt led by lecturer Sybille Jahn visited the RA National Assembly. Let us note that the visit took place within the framework of an exchange programme of students from National Polytechnic University of Armenia and Technical University of Darmstadt.

First of all, guests took a tour in the parliament, observed the work of the NA extraordinary sitting and got acquainted with the history of the legislative body.

The Chair of the RA NA Standing Committee on Foreign Relations Artak Zakaryan and the Chair of the RA NA Standing Committee on Science, Education, Culture, Youth and Sport Artak Davtyan, member of the same Committee Karine Atshemyan met with the guests.

Welcoming the foreign guests, who came to the parliament with a cognitive visit talked about the works of their Committees. Artak Zakaryan presented the foreign political priorities of the Republic of Armenia, touched upon the problems relating to the regional cooperation and the current phase of the peaceful settlement process of Nagorno Karabakh problem: in this context the Committee Chair has noted that today it is relatively peaceful in the Karabakh-Azerbaijani line of contact, but the calmness is regularly violated by Azerbaijan.

At the guests' request the Armenian MPs referred to Armenia's membership to the Eurasian Economic Union, the possibilities and perspectives of the development of the RA-European Union relations: as well as the existence of closed borders in the 21st century and Armenia-China relationship.

Talking about the Armenian Genocide recognition, Artak Zakaryan expressed his gratitude to the Bundestag for the adoption of the Resolution on the Armenian Genocide Recognition on June 2, 2016.

At the end of the meeting Artak Davtyan has expressed hope that the guests will leave Armenia with good impressions, and Karine Atshemyan has underlined that Armenia is a country of great culture and history, and who visits Armenia certainly wishes to come back.
